By Sally Windham

I mentioned recently to one of my morning class participants that I’m pursuing a college education and want to be a psychologist when I grow up. After some discussion we decided that at least I can tell people what doesn’t work. We both laughed at that.

The thought came to me of a doctor who smokes, telling you to stop smoking; or an out of shape trainer helping you with your exercise program. Divorced counselors may have the same problem…but it’s not uncommon.

I truly do know what doesn’t work. I can tell you eating ice cream before bed every night isn’t good for you. I can tell you too much sitting or relaxing isn’t going to help you lose weight or become stronger. I can tell you that if you don’t strain your muscles regularly, through some resistance training, you won’t build stronger bones over the years, and you will experience an increased possibility of many health related issues, including diabetes.

Telling you doesn’t change you. That doesn’t work. I can tell you all day long how to be a happy, healthy, well balanced person. That doesn’t work. I can tell you that trying to change anyone except yourself doesn’t work.

What does work? “Often times it happens, that we live our lives in chains, and we never even know we have the key.” (Jack Tempchin and Robb Strandlund, ‘Already Gone’, The Eagles 1974). You have the key. I don’t have it. I can tell you that you have it. I can tell you how to find it. I can tell you how to use it. But my telling you doesn’t work. It’s you that makes it happen.

Not only do you have the key somewhere in your own pants pockets…but, you ARE the key. You are the secret ingredient to your own success. Once you believe that, you have what you need to change and grow. There is truly magic in believing that truth.

If you don’t believe you can change, it won’t work. I know that doesn’t work. Know you hold the key. Exercise a particle of faith to reach for the key. Take hold of it. It’s in your own hand. See the key in your own possession. Put the key into the lock and unlock the chains that bind you.

Allow yourself to be free from the chains and find who you are without the weight of them. I know that works.
